Helicopter Heroes: Leeds helideck crew feature in charity calendar

The Leeds Helideck Heroes Calendar for 2013 features pictures of the volunteer crew.

They’re the team whose speediness allow seriously ill patients to be seen by doctors in minutes.

And now the work of the helideck crew from Leeds General Infirmary is being displayed in a new charity calendar.

Cash raised will go towards a fund to buy landing lights so helicopters can land at night.

The Leeds Helideck Heroes calendar shows photographs of the volunteers, who also star in the BBC series Helicopter Heroes, at work in all four seasons.

The crew, all workers in the facilities department at Leeds Teaching Hospitals NHS Trust, are vital to ensure the Yorkshire Air Ambulance lands safely on the roof of the LGI.

They all have to undergo tough training as a firefighter to take on the role.

Next year’s calendar shows some of their training, as well as them at work during the worst of the snowy weather last winter.

Proceeds from sales of the calendar will go towards the Helideck Trust Fund to ensure more patients get lifesaving treatments as quickly as possible.

Steph Burland, fundraising co-ordinator at Leeds Teaching Hospitals Charitable Foundation, said: “No matter how many air ambulances there are, without our helipad heroes they cannot bring in those in need of emergency medical attention.

“As winter sets in, the Helideck Fire Response Team have to ensure our helipad is safe for aircraft to land on.

“We had snowstorms last winter and they have to clear the deck of snow and keep it clear which is difficult if a blizzard sets in for the day.

“Profits from their 2013 calendar help towards ensuring patients have even greater access to lifesaving treatments in an emergency with the provision of additional equipment and facilities for the crew.”
